Increased Energy Savings

Saving money is always a plus. Did you know that the greatest energy loss in a home is through its window openings? Energy-efficient windows can cut down on that.

When it comes to putting cash down on new windows, that investment will be saving you cash in the long run, every month. You should be able to see a difference in your utility bills.  You don’t have to waste as much energy heating and cooling the home. And because your furnace and air conditioning units won’t need to work as hard, you’ll be saving wear and tear on them as well.

And did you know that certain types of windows can actually let more sunlight into your home?  That could mean you don’t need to turn on your lights indoors as often during the daytime.  Fiberglass windows, for example, have thinner frames than other windows, so you get more glass area in the same size opening.  Or you might opt for a different style window that lets in more light.  Replacing your over-the-sink double hung kitchen window with a garden window will bring in light on all three sides plus from above. A bay or bow window instead of a flat picture window will also give you more light.

Enjoy More Comfort Indoors

If there is anywhere you should be comfortable, it is in your own home.  If you have old, leaky windows that create drafts, then the comfort aspect is not going to be there.  Well-fitting, energy-efficient windows go a long way to creating a comfortable environment indoors.
